    There’s never a reason to feel alone in your studies either, since there are academic support services like Extensive Undergraduate Evening or Early Morning Classes, Reduced Course Load, Remedial Instruction, Study Skills Assistance and Tutoring. Additionally, when any student is looking for some counseling or other types of support, Adult (re-entering) student services, Alcohol/Substance Abuse Counseling, Career Counseling, Economically Disadvantaged Student Services, Financial Aid Counseling, Freshman Orientation Program, Minority Student Services and Personal Counseling can help. The university has disability services as well, so be sure to inquire about them if needed. College of Menominee Nation is unique in its study options. For example, the university has a Double Major, Independent Study, Internships and Liberal Arts/Career Combination.

    College of Menominee Nation Financial Aid

    If you are not a need based student, non-need distribution for financial aid is determined by Academics and Minority Status. Similarly, need based financial aid distribution is determined through Academics and Minority Status. Financial aid for students is readily accessible at this school. Financial aid forms are FAFSA.

    College of Menominee Nation offers Associate degrees. Further, it is part of an Rural setting, Rural community (under 2,500) and Commuter campus. The school’s size is approximately four hundred and seventy-two degree-seeking undergrads.

    This school features the Rural setting, Rural community (under 2,500) and Commuter campus. On the whole, the school is located 150 miles from Madison, 35 miles from Green Bay.
